the three lamps are connected in series 40w 60w 100w at
230mains which lamp glow brightly....

Answer Posted / meet

40w bulb will glow brightly.
(1)power ratings are given on the basis of a particular
bulb connected with generally 230 V all alone.so connect
all the bulbs one by one with 230 V individually. from that
we can get the resistance of each bulb.r=v2/p.
(2)now connect them as given in question. then find the
equivalent resistance and eventually current.
now i2r (i square r) gives u the power dissipation across
each bulb. more the power dissipation brighter is the glow
of bulb.
